हर्य॑श्वं॒ सत्प॑तिं चर्षणी॒सहं॒ स हि ष्मा॒ यो अम॑न्दत । आ तु नः॒ स व॑यति॒ गव्य॒मश्व्यं॑ स्तो॒तृभ्यो॑ म॒घवा॑ श॒तम्

haryaśvaṃ satpatiṃ carṣaṇīsahaṃ sa hi ṣmā yo amandata ā tu naḥ sa vayati gavyamaśvyaṃ stotṛbhyo maghavā śatam

📖 Book ReferenceWisdomLibRig Veda English TranslationSource ↗

That man glorifies Indra, the lord of bay steeds, the protector of the good, the overcomer of enemies,who rejoices (in the fulfilment of his wishes); may Maghavan bestow upon us, his worshippers, hundreds of cattleand horses.

📖 Book ReferenceRalph T.H. GriffithThe Rig Veda, 1896Source ↗

Borne by Bay Steeds, the Lord of heroes, ruling men, for it is he who takes; delight. May Maghavan bestow on us his worshippers hundreds of cattle and of steeds.
